It's called Menemen, and it's a delightful scramble of eggs, ripe tomatoes, and vibrant peppers, all cooked together in one pan. Preparation
- Dice the onion and green bell pepper. Grate or finely dice the tomatoes.
- Heat the Biryağ Sunflower Oil in a non-stick pan over medium heat. Add the diced onion and sauté until softened, about 3-5 minutes.
- Add the diced green bell pepper to the pan and continue to sauté for another 5-7 minutes until tender.
- Stir in the grated tomatoes, salt, black pepper, and red pepper flakes (if using).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er and cook for about 8-10 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the sauce thickens slightly.
- Create four small wells in the tomato mixture. Crack one egg into each well.
- Cover the pan and cook for 5-7 minutes, or until the egg whites are set and the yolks are cooked to your desired consistency (runny, soft, or firm).
- Garnish with fresh chopped parsley before serving.
- Serve hot, directly from the pan, with plenty of fresh White Arabic Bread for dipping.

- For an exceptionally smooth tomato sauce, blanch and peel the tomatoes before grating or dicing. This removes the skin and creates a more refined texture.
- Adjust the amount of red pepper flakes (pul biber) to suit your personal spice preference. For a milder dish, omit them entirely.
- For an authentic Turkish breakfast experience, serve Menemen with a side of Turkish white cheese (beyaz peynir), olives, and fresh cucumber slices.
- While sunflower oil is traditional, a good quality olive oil can also be used for a slightly different flavor profile.
- Don't overcook the eggs! The beauty of Menemen often lies in the slightly runny yolks that mix with the tomato sauce.
- Experiment with adding a pinch of dried oregano or mint to the tomato sauce for an extra layer of aromatic flavor.
